Key Features to Consider
Hydration & Repair
This is arguably the most important feature. Runners’ feet often suffer from severe dryness and cracking. Look for creams containing ingredients like urea, shea butter, and alpha hydroxy acids (AHAs). Urea is a humectant, drawing moisture into the skin, while shea butter and AHAs provide intense hydration and help exfoliate dead skin cells. Creams with higher urea concentrations (like Dr. Scholl’s 25% Urea Foot Cream) are best for deeply cracked heels. The benefit of a highly hydrating cream is faster healing and reduced discomfort, but be mindful that some ingredients can be irritating if you have sensitive skin.
Blister Prevention & Friction Reduction
For runners, preventing blisters is crucial. Creams like Foot Kinetics RunGoo and Trail Toes are specifically formulated to reduce friction. These often create a protective barrier on the skin, minimizing rubbing against socks and shoes. These creams are particularly beneficial for long-distance runners or those prone to blisters. A good friction-reducing cream can mean the difference between a comfortable run and a painful one.
Ingredients & Skin Sensitivity
Pay close attention to the ingredient list. If you have sensitive skin or allergies, opt for hypoallergenic, fragrance-free options like O’Keeffe’s Intense Renewal Foot Cream. Natural ingredient formulations (like Pedestrian Project Walker’s Foot Cream) may appeal to some, but remember that “natural” doesn’t always mean “non-irritating”. Always patch-test a new cream on a small area of skin before applying it to your entire foot.
